Feline Leukemia Virus, commonly referred to as FeLV, is one of the most commonly diagnosed and devastating causes of illness in cats. A retrovirus similar to HIV in humans, FeLV disrupts normal cell function, leading to a host of medical complications in its feline victims. Understanding the nuances of the virus’s relationship with illness can help both cat owners and veterinarians take a more proactive approach in testing for, treating, and preventing FeLV-related maladies.

FeLV affects cats worldwide, compromising their immune system leading to an increased susceptibility to an array of illnesses. Only 2-3% of cats are reported to be infected with FeLV, but the incidence can be considerably higher in cats that are at risk, such as kittens, ill cats, and those in multi-cat households.

The transmission of FeLV occurs mainly through the close, intimate contact of cats. The virus is present in high amounts in saliva and nasal secretions, but can also be found in urinary, fecal, and milk from infected cats. The sharing of food dishes or mutual grooming activities can undoubtedly lead to the spread of the virus.

Upon exposure, not all cats will become persistently infected. Various factors, such as the cat’s immune status and age, can significantly influence the progression of the virus and the cat’s susceptibility to following illnesses.

How does FeLV lead to illness in cats? It begins by infecting the cells in a cat’s lymph nodes and bone marrow, thus severely impairing the animal’s immune responses. It’s essentially a two-fold onslaught: while the virus itself can lead directly to severe health problems, it also leaves cats open to a slew of secondary infections.

Consequently, clinically healthy cats may suddenly fall ill as their suppressed immune systems struggle to fight off common pathogens. Additionally, FeLV-positive cats are 60 times more likely to develop lymphomas and leukemias, both malignant types of cancer, compared to unaffected cats. FeLV can also cause non-regenerative anemia, a potentially life-threatening condition where the bone marrow fails to produce new red blood cells.

Symptoms of FeLV-related illness can be diverse and sometimes subtle, making early detection challenging. Slow but progressive weight loss, pale gums, and lingering or recurrent infections can all point towards FeLV infection. FeLV can cause problems in virtually any organ system, leading to a vast range of clinical signs, including immune-mediated diseases, blood disorders, neurological disorders, and reproductive failures.

Despite its seriousness, FeLV infection is not an automatic death sentence. With good veterinary care, cats with FeLV can live healthy, reasonably normal lives for several months to years after diagnosis. However, they will require careful monitoring for signs of illness, along with special considerations to minimize exposure to infections.

Early detection and monitoring are key to managing FeLV-related illnesses. Annual FeLV testing is highly recommended for cats that are at risk, and more frequent testing may be necessary if the cat becomes ill or if their exposure status changes.

FeLV vaccines are available and are recommended for cats with a high risk of exposure. These vaccines are not 100% effective. Therefore, preventing exposure by keeping cats indoors and separated from infected cats still holds paramount importance in minimizing the spread of FeLV.

Combating FeLV-related diseases also requires supporting the overall health of affected cats. Providing a balanced diet, maintaining regular vaccinations and parasite control, and reducing stress as much as possible can all help maintain an FeLV-positive cat’s health.
